26 * SECTION:hildon-window
27 * @short_description: Widget representing a top-level window in the Hildon framework.
29 * The HildonWindow is a GTK widget which represents a top-level
30 * window in the Hildon framework. It is derived from the GtkWindow
31 * and provides additional commodities specific to the Hildon
34 * Among these windows in the Hildon framework can have a single menu
35 * attached, which is toggled with a hardware key or by tapping
36 * a custom button in the window frame. This menu can be set
37 * by providing a GtkMenu to the hildon_window_set_menu() method.
39 * Similarly a window in the Hildon framework can have several toolbars
40 * attached. These can be added to the HildonWindow with
41 * hildon_window_add_toolbar()..
